Amidst the coronavirus lockdown,  daily wagers and migrant workers are the worst hit. The crisis has robbed these workers of their daily income and in the midst of the sudden lockdown.

An incident has come into the limelight that two Delhi youths working as daily wagers at a sandal factory in Delhi were surviving on biscuits for four days. By the fourth day, they could not control their hunger and decided to make a desperate call to the cops. 

20-year-old Prashant and his friend Mohammad Dilshad living at a rented accommodation in Amar Park area at Inderlok in Delhi called the cops around an evening of March 26.

Delhi Police shared the video with the caption, "These 2 boys Prashant and Dilshad, daily wage labourers, have not eaten anything for last 4 days. They made a PCR call today which was received at Inderlok chowki. The chowki staff fed them and also donated Food/Rashan."
